Internet Service Providers

Easthampton, MA, United States

Fresh reviews:

3 places in Easthampton, ordered by rating:

1.8
5 reviews
Telephone:
+1 855-327-6089
Address:
186 Northampton St
···
Telephone:
+1 413-203-5577
Address:
422 Main Street
···
Telephone:
+1 413-200-0969
Address:
Easthampton, MA 01027

Internet Service Providers in nearby cities: